Why Is Tracking Ovulation So Vital?

For individuals and couples attempting conception, understanding ovulation timing is essential. Traditional methods like basal body temperature charts and ovulation predictor kits serve well but have their limits — mainly because they provide snapshots rather than continuous data.

Smart rings fill this gap by collecting comprehensive biometrics that can reveal subtle physiological changes signaling ovulation. For example, changes in nocturnal heart rate and skin temperature can indicate fertile windows, sometimes even before traditional signs appear.

What Should You Consider Before Investing in a Smart Ring?

While promising, smart rings are not a silver bullet. Here are some factors to keep in mind:

  • Accuracy: Biometrics can vary; use rings as part of a holistic tracking approach rather than sole reliance.
  • Integration: Look for devices and apps that sync well with your other fertility tools for seamless data analysis.
  • Privacy: Health data is sensitive; choose brands with transparent privacy policies.
  • Cost: Initial investment can be high, but think of it as a long-term health tool.
